Housing costs in De Witt?
A typical home costs $170,500, which is 49.6% less expensive than the national average of $338,100 and 25.3% less expensive than the average Nebraska home, at $228,100. Renting a two-bedroom unit in De Witt costs $820 per month, which is 42.7% cheaper than the national average of $1,430 and 18.3% cheaper than the state average of $970.
